Bangkok, there are a few really nice temples to see, but I would also hit up some of the other attractions. Jim Thompson house is worth looking into as well as M. R. Kukrit's house. Those are old traditional houses with nice gardens. Thompson house has a guided tour of the premises and a great restaurant. You could also look into a dinner cruise on the river. Many things to do in Bangkok.

Chiang Mai...you will probably want to do more than looking at elephants and markets. Markets can get repetitive. Check out Doi Suthep and Doi Inthanon. You will be able to book a package that takes you to the sites on a day trip.

Siem Reap. You will probably want to go somewhere for a sunset view, or sunrise. Do you want to go up in that big tethered balloon? Dirt bike tour....bring plenty of water.

Overall sounds fine. 4 days BKK, 4 days Chiang Mai, 4 days Siem Reap, 1 day Bangkok. Make sure you read about the Cambodia visa situation, I believe there are a couple of options.
